Regarding the continuous atrocities and violence against Hindus in Bangladesh, the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) has directed to release Bangladeshi fast bowler Mustafizur Rahman from IPL team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R). Regarding this decision of BCCI, Congress MP Shashi Tharoor has now come out in defense of the Bangladeshi bowler.

Congress leader Shashi Tharoor gave a sharp reaction

Lok Sabha MP from Thiruvananthapuram Shashi Tharoor has given a sharp reaction and condemned the decision of BCCI. He said that it is wrong to punish any cricketer because of the political situation of his country. Tharoor shared a post regarding this matter on social media platform X on Saturday (January 3, 2026). In his post, he expressed his disagreement with BCCI’s decision and asked that if this player was from another religion, would BCCI have taken a similar decision?

The Congress leader said, ‘I am reiterating my old views on this matter. Now that BCCI has condemnably dropped Mustafizur Rahman, what if that Bangladesh player was Liton Das or Soumya Sarkar? Who are we punishing here? To a country, to a person or to his religion? Where will this absurd politicization of sports take us?

KKR released Bangladeshi player

The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) directed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R) to release Bangladesh player Mustafizur Rahman, who was bought for Rs 9.2 crore, from the team. The board also assured the franchise that after replacing Mustafizur Rahman, permission would be given to sign a new player, after which KKR released Rahman from the team.
